Phone number ☎️ 03002003394 👆 is reported as a dangerous scam involving automated calls falsely claiming tax fraud and imminent arrest by HMRC. Callers use fear tactics to intimidate recipients into pressing buttons or making payments, then abruptly end calls or become unreachable on callback. Targets include vulnerable individuals, with numerous reports of distress caused, particularly among older or health-compromised people. Genuine HMRC officials do not operate in this manner. It is strongly advised not to engage with these calls, press any numbers, or return calls, as no legal action will occur from ignoring them. About 03 Numbers
Numerous organizations utilize 03 numbers instead of the more expensive 08 numbers. For example, many public sector organizations have shifted from 0845 numbers to 0345. The price of calls is the same as calls to geographic numbers (01 or 02). The cost of calls depend on the time of the day, and most providers provide call packages that permit calls free of charge at specific times of the day. Mobile call costs differ depending on the selected calling plan. Typically, these calls are included in free call packages.
